OpenClaw(龙虾)在轻量服务器为什么打不开保姆级指南
2026-03-19 0引言
OpenClaw(龙虾)是一个面向跨境电商卖家的开源/自托管型运营监控与数据抓取工具,常用于类目分析、竞品价格追踪、Listing健康度诊断等场景。‘轻量服务器’指配置较低的云服务器(如腾讯云轻量应用服务器、阿里云共享型实例),通常为1核1G~2核4G规格,内存与系统资源有限。

要点速读(TL;DR)
- OpenClaw 在轻量服务器打不开,90%以上案例源于内存不足、端口未放行、依赖服务未启动或Node.js版本不兼容;
- 非SaaS产品,需自行部署——它不是“注册即用”的平台,而是需Linux环境手动安装的CLI+Web服务;
- 轻量服务器默认关闭所有非80/443端口,而OpenClaw Web UI默认监听3000/8080端口,必须手动配置安全组;
- 建议最低配置:2核4G + Ubuntu 22.04 LTS + Node.js 18.x + PM2进程管理器。
它能解决哪些问题
- 场景痛点:想批量监控亚马逊/TEMU/Shopee竞品变价、库存、Review增长,但官方API调用成本高、频次受限 → 价值:OpenClaw通过模拟请求+结构化解析,绕过部分平台反爬限制,实现低成本高频采集(需合规使用);
- 场景痛点:ERP或选品工具无法导出原始页面快照或历史快照对比 → 价值:OpenClaw支持定时截图+DOM存档,便于举证TRO投诉或类目变动分析;
- 场景痛点:团队多人需共享监控看板,但不想采购商业BI工具 → 价值:内置Web Dashboard,支持多用户角色(需Nginx反向代理+Basic Auth加固)。
怎么用/怎么开通/怎么选择
OpenClaw是开源项目(GitHub仓库名:openclaw/openclaw),无官方SaaS服务,不存在‘开通’动作,只有本地/服务器部署流程:
- 确认服务器环境:Ubuntu 22.04/Debian 12(CentOS已停止维护,不推荐);
- 安装Node.js 18.x:执行
curl -fsSL https://deb.nodesource.com/setup_18.x | sudo -E bash - && sudo apt-get install -y nodejs(严禁使用apt默认的低版本); - 克隆代码并安装依赖:运行
git clone https://github.com/openclaw/openclaw.git && cd openclaw && npm ci(npm ci比npm install更稳定); - 配置.env文件:复制
.env.example为.env,至少填写NODE_ENV=production、PORT=3000、REDIS_URL=redis://127.0.0.1:6379(需提前安装Redis); - 启动服务:执行
npm run build && npm start(生产环境必须先build); - 开放端口+反向代理(关键!):在云厂商控制台放行3000端口(或改用80/443);建议用Nginx反代至
http://localhost:3000,并启用HTTPS与Basic Auth。
费用/成本通常受哪些因素影响
- 服务器配置:1核1G内存必然OOM(内存溢出),导致进程被kill,2核4G为最低可行门槛;
- 采集目标站点复杂度:含Cloudflare防护、JS渲染、登录态维持的站点(如Amazon)需额外配置Puppeteer+代理池,显著增加CPU/内存开销;
- 并发任务数:
.env中MAX_CONCURRENT_TASKS设为5以上时,轻量服务器易触发OOM; - 是否启用Redis/PostgreSQL:本地SQLite仅适合单机轻量测试,高频率采集必须外接Redis缓存,否则I/O成为瓶颈;
- 日志与存储策略:默认日志写入磁盘,若未配置logrotate且采集量大,可能占满轻量服务器100GB系统盘。
常见坑与避坑清单
- ❌ 坑1:用root用户直接npm start → 正确做法:创建普通用户(如
claw),用sudo -u claw npm start,避免权限冲突与安全隐患; - ❌ 坑2:忽略PM2进程守护 → 轻量服务器重启后服务消失,必须用
pm2 start ecosystem.config.js并pm2 startup持久化; - ❌ 坑3:未检查SELinux/AppArmor → Ubuntu默认禁用AppArmor,但部分轻量镜像预装,会拦截Node.js网络请求,执行
sudo aa-status确认状态; - ❌ 坑4:直接暴露3000端口到公网 → OpenClaw无内置认证模块,暴露端口=裸奔,必须通过Nginx反代+HTTP Basic Auth或Cloudflare Access控制访问。
FAQ
OpenClaw(龙虾)靠谱吗/正规吗/是否合规?
OpenClaw是MIT协议开源项目,代码公开可审计,本身不提供任何数据、不存储用户采集内容。其合规性取决于使用者行为:采集公开页面数据一般属合理使用,但绕过robots.txt、高频请求致对方服务器负载激增、或采集需登录的私有数据,可能违反《反不正当竞争法》及平台ToS。建议严格遵守目标站点robots.txt规则,并控制QPS≤1。
O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?
适合具备基础Linux运维能力的中大型跨境团队(非新手);主要适配Amazon US/CA/UK/DE、Shopee MY/TW、TEMU US等支持静态HTML或轻JS渲染的站点;对Walmart、Target等强动态渲染站点支持较弱;不适用于需实时采集(秒级)或处理视频/大图的类目(如家居、服装主图监控)。
O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?
OpenClaw无注册、无购买、无官方账号体系。只需:一台满足配置要求的Linux服务器(推荐腾讯云轻量2核4G)、SSH登录凭证、Git与Node.js基础操作能力。无需营业执照、域名备案或平台授权——但若用于监控特定平台,需自行申请该平台开发者资质(如Amazon SP-API),OpenClaw仅作请求代理工具。
结尾
OpenClaw(龙虾)不是即开即用工具,而是需技术投入的监控基建组件。轻量服务器能跑通,但必须按规范调优。

